#971239 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#971239 is composed of 59.2% red, 7.1%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.1% magenta, 62.3% yellow and 40.8% black. It has a hue angle of 342.4 degrees, a saturation of 78.7% and a lightness of 33.1%. #971239 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2472 with #2f0000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#971239 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#971239 has RGB values of R:151, G:18, B:57 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.62,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9900601.

Shades and Tints of #971239

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0104 is the darkest color, while #fef8f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#971239

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565354 is the less saturated color, while #a40534 is the most saturated one.
